Runbook: Lumenbox 3.3 hotfix — image cache leak.

Symptom: renderer memory climbs ~200MB/hour; crashes after ~8h uptime. Cause: decoded thumbnails never evicted on tab close. Fix shipped in 3.3.1.

1. Drain traffic from affected nodes.
2. Deploy 3.3.1 to the Bramford pool.
3. Confirm RSS stays flat over 30 minutes.

Support: advise users to restart clients pre-update. Verify the hotfix package signature against the key below.

release key, kajeg-yawif: bky6_axksxH

Pool cars at the Fennick Row depot are booked through the facilities desk, and all fobs live in the grey key cabinet behind reception. Log every fob out and back in on the clipboard — no exceptions, even for short runs. The cabinet stays locked outside booking hours. To open it, enter the code below on the keypad.

badge for yahif-bahaf: bdg-XUBUM-7

## FareForge Rules Engine — Restart Runbook

New folks: FareForge computes shipping fees from a rules bundle pulled at boot. If fees look frozen, the engine probably can't fetch the bundle. First, check `RULES_BUNDLE_URL` in the env file — staging and prod point to different buckets and people mix them up constantly. Second, confirm `FEE_CACHE_TTL` isn't set to zero, which hammers the rules store. After fixing those, restart the worker pool. The bundle-store credential belongs on the line immediately after this one.

secret setting of tajof-bahif: COURIER_KEY3=65d

A: Classic Inkmill question! Preview uses the raw renderer, but production runs the full pipeline: sanitizer, then the shortcode expander, then syntax highlighting. The sanitizer strips anything not on the allowlist, which is usually what bites people — custom HTML blocks especially. Also note that footnotes render differently in digest emails, so don't rely on them for anything critical. Before filing a bug, check the allowlist and the known-quirks table, both kept on our internal page.

wiki page, bawig-yawep: https://jenkins.nelvrotech.local/ticket/build/projects/view/view/pages/view/a285c2b5588ad4f337d9b5f2